Andy Warhol (1928-1987)
Sixty Last Suppers
numbered twice 'PA82.020' (on the overlap); numbered again 'PA82.020' (on the stretcher)
acrylic and silkscreen ink on canvas
116 x 393 in. (294.6 x 998.2 cm.)
Painted in 1986.
Provenance
The Estate of Andy Warhol and the Andy Warhol Foundation for the Visual Arts Inc., New York
Ayn Foundation, New York
Acquired from the above by the present owner
Literature
Andy Warhol: A Retrospective, exh. cat., New York, Museum of Modern Art, 1989, p. 391, no. 446 (illustrated in color).
E. Shanes, Warhol, London, 1993, pp. 134-135 and 144 (illustrated).
Andy Warhol: Art from Art, exh. cat., Cologne, Exhibition hall Edition Schellmann, 1994, pp. 74-77, no. 61, (illustrated in color).
"Goings on About Town; Art," The New Yorker, vol. 70, no. 33, 17 October 1994, p. 26.
J. D. Dillenberger, "Warhol and Leonardo in Milan," Religion and the Arts, vol. 1, no. 1, Fall 1996, pp. 50-53, fig. 12 and 13 (illustrated).
P. Egri, Modern Games with Renaissance Forms: From Leonardo and Shakespeare to Warhol and Stoppard, Budapest, 1996, p. 24.
J. M. Faerna, Andy Warhol, New York, 1997, pp. 56-57, pl. 50 (illustrated in color).
R. M. Herbenick, Andy Warhol's Religious and Ethnic Roots: The Carpartho-Rusyn Influence on His Art, Lewiston, 1997, p. 100.
J. D. Dillenberger, The Religious Art of Andy Warhol, New York, 1998, pp. 116-119, no. 79 (illustrated in color).
J. T. Nealon, Alterity Politics: Ethics and Performative Subjectivity, Durham, 1998, pp. 109-110, fig. 17 (illustrated).
P. Conrad, Modern Times, Modern Places, New York, 1999, p. 715.
L. Cirlot, Andy Warhol, Hondarribia, 2001, p. 71.
E. Shanes, Warhol: The Life and Masterworks, New York, 2004, pp. 188-189 and 207 (illustrated in color).
J. Beck, "Andy Warhol's Sixty Last Suppers," Gagosian Quarterly, Summer 2017, pp. 80-88 (illustrated in color).
Exhibited
New York, Leo Castelli Gallery, Andy Warhol, June-July 1987.
New York, Dia Center for the Arts, The Last Supper Paintings, September 1994-June 1995, n.p., no. 5.
Munich, Bayerische Staatsgemaldesammlungen/Staatsgalerie moderner Kunst, Andy Warhol. The Last Supper, May-September 1998, pp. 74-75 and 143, no. 15 (illustrated in color).
New York, Guggenheim Museum SoHo, Andy Warhol: The Last Supper, June 1999-Summer 2001.
Abu Dhabi, Arts Abu Dhabi Gallery, RSTW: from the Private Collection of Larry Gagosian, September 2010-January 2011, n.p. (illustrated in color).
Milan, Museo del Novecento, Andy Warhol: Sixty Last Suppers, March-May 2017.
